Study in Nature Communications Analyzes Tuberculosis Transmission from Asymptomatic and Symptomatic Patients in China
A study published in *Nature Communications* on June 5, 2026, identifies the transmission dynamics of *Mycobacterium tuberculosis* (Mtb) by comparing the spread of the disease from patients with recognized symptoms to those who remain asymptomatic. Researchers Chen, Hu, and Horsburgh conducted the case-contact study in eastern China to determine how both symptomatic and asymptomatic individuals contribute to the transmission of the bacteria within a population.
The research team tracked transmission patterns to evaluate the specific roles these two groups play in the spread of tuberculosis. By analyzing contact data, the study provides evidence regarding the infection risks associated with patients who do not exhibit traditional symptoms compared to those who do. The findings offer data on how Mtb moves through communities, detailing the extent to which asymptomatic carriers facilitate the transmission of the pathogen. This investigation serves to clarify the clinical and public health implications of Mtb spread across different patient profiles.
